Job Brief:

As a Remittance Operation Support,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the smooth processing of remittance transactions. You will handle transactions from initiation to completion, while maintaining high standards of accuracy and compliance with regulatory requirements. Your attention to detail and problem-solving skills will contribute to a seamless customer experience

Job Responsibilities:

Transaction Processing:

You'll be responsible for handling remittance transactions end-to-end flow. This includes tasks among others:

  • Handle remittance transactions efficiently, ensuring all steps are completed accurately.
  • Verify customer information and transaction details to prevent errors and fraud.
  • Ensure compliance with anti-money laundering (AML) regulations and other relevant laws.
  • Conduct necessary checks to mitigate risks associated with remittance transactions.
  • Identify and resolve discrepancies in transaction processing.
  • Collaborate with other teams to address issues and enhance operational efficiency.

User Onboarding:

You'll play a vital role in registration of new users to the remittance app. This shall involve:

  • Verify user identities and documents accurately and efficiently to maintain compliance and security.
  • Address user inquiries and concerns promptly, ensuring they feel confident in using the platform.
  • Gather user feedback during the onboarding process to identify areas for improvement.

Customer Support:

You'll be the first line of contact for customers seeking assistance with the remittance service. This includes:

  • Expertly manage and respond to customer and remittance partner inquiries across all channels, including Zendesk tickets, inbound calls, and live chat, maintaining a high standard for response time and resolution effectiveness.
  • Diagnose, troubleshoot, and resolve technical issues related to the remittance platform (e.g., failed transfers, login issues, app glitches), patiently guiding users step-by-step through complex solutions.
  • Provide crystal-clear and compliant information regarding service usage, transaction processes, fee structures, foreign exchange rates, and relevant regulatory requirements.
  • Cultivate a positive and professional customer experience by approaching every interaction with empathy, active listening, and a commitment to first-contact resolution, turning potential frustrations into positive loyalty moments.
